DIY Hexagon Marble Cake Or Cheese Stand

Geometric décor continues to conquer the world, and today we’ll make a pretty piece for parties, it’s a hexagon cake stand. Prepare a 10″ hexagon tile, a chunky pillar candle holder, heavy-duty glue or epoxy, a pencil and ruler. With the tile upside-down, use the ruler to find the center, then trace the candle holder so you know where to apply the glue. Following the directions for your particular glue, apply glue to either the tile, the candle holder, or both. Put the candle holder in place and hold it firmly for a few minutes.
